Bolt Action Tournament Genghiscon Sunday 18 February 2018

Timetable and date The event will take place on Sunday 18 February 2018. 0800 Doors open/registration 0845 Player safety and event briefing -
0900-1130 Game 1 Break 1230-300. Game 2 Break 330-600. Game 3 600-630 Pack away and finalize results 630-645 Awards 646-700 Finish cleaning up/ End of
Tournament

Required items • Bolt Action rulebook (second edition) and relevant army/supplement book/PDF (excluding anything from Sealion or Gigant). We will also be using the most current Errata/FAQ. You can find these on Warlord site and on the Easy Army site. • Your army, Painted to 3-colour minimum. • Dice, tape measure, pin markers, templates and order dice (two colors recommended but not necessary). • A copy of your army list, clearly readable. • Three objective markers with a diameter of 25mm-40mm.

Suggested items • A copy of this tournament pack. • The latest version of the errata/FAQ. • Counters, smoke markers, etc. • A quick reference sheet. Contact me at sgted_2000@yahoo.com and I will
Email the most current Reference Sheet • Drinks, food, and snacks. • A tray to put your army on.

Army selection Army up to 1250 points Armies to be chosen from any current
Warlord Army book, Official Army list, Or additional units released by
Warlord Games Reinforced platoons or theater selectors
can be used, but cannot be mixed. In the case of an Army consisting of two platoons, both platoons must be chosen from the same selector. Armies may be made up of up to 2
reinforced Infantry platoons No Special Characters, legendary tanks, warplanes or war correspondents

Legal Army lists must be submitted by 10 February 2018 to sgted_2000@yahoo.com Please submit list sooner if possible

We recommend you build your list on Easy Army If the list to cheesy, exploitive, or unsporting you may be asked to submit A new list.

We will use the rule allowing snipers, spotters, and observers to set up on your half side of the board before any other units are deployed. See rule book Vers#2

Game scoring Major win Minor win Draw Minor loss Major loss Forfeit - 5 points - 4 points - 3 points - 2 points - 1 point - 0 points (opponent gets a major win) In the event of a draw, we will use the total victory points.

Sportsmanship points You will have a single 3 points, a single 2 points, and a single 1 point to allocate to your opponents played during the day. You can only allocate each point once and how you do this is up to you. These points must be handed in after your 3rd game (if you don’t you could stop someone getting an award!). The player with the most sporting points and highest up on the table will win best sporting player.

How opponents are chosen In game 1, the players will play the opposite faction (Axis/Allies) where possible.

We will also endeavor to match you up with an opponent that is not from your area/club. If you have a grudge match that you want to play, please request and will try to accommodate if your opponent agrees. From game 2 onwards, the Swiss tournament system will be used. This means that allies may fight other Allies and the same with Axis. Timing Each round will last 2 hours and 30 minutes, which is plenty of time to set up, discuss the board and play the game. A 30-minute and 15-minute warning to the end of the game will be given. At the end, when the time is called, you must finish the order currently in play and then end the game. This will count as the end of the turn for objective purposes There will be a 30-minute break after each game to calculate results. If there is a tie, then we use the total victory points. If after this it is still a draw the players will roll a D6, to determine the winner
